Top 3 knocks by VVS Laxman in Tests 

Vangipurapu Venkata Sai Laxman or VVS Laxman as he is more popular in. In the era of Sachin Tendulkar, Sourav Ganguly, Rahul Dravid, he did not get the limelight he needed but he is one of India’s finest batters of all time. He was the classiest batter for India. He has played some of the most important knocks in some of the Men in Blue’s most crucial Test victories both home and away.

The Hyderabad born-batter has scored 8,781 test runs and 17 hundreds in the longest format of the game. The iconic partnership with Rahul Dravid in Eden Gardens against the best Australian side in the year 2000-2001 will be the greatest ever knock played by him. 

Here are Top 3 knocks by VVS Laxman in Tests:

3. 178 vs Australia in Sydney in 2004

vs Australia in Sydney in 2004

India were touring after defending the Border Gavaskar Trophy in the year 2000-2001. After winning it at home they were visiting the Aussies. The 4th Test match in Sydney might have been remembered by Sachin Tendulkar’s 241 runs and Laxman’s innings was equally important but it got overshadowed. 

But India lost quick wickets and were 194/3 when the batter came out and gave a brilliant support to Tendulkar he scored a 178 runs innings in 298 deliveries smashing 30 fours and India posted a total of 705/7d. 

2. 200* vs Australia in Delhi in 2008

vs Australia in Delhi in 2008

India were again playing the mighty Aussies, in Delhi. Laxman scored a double hundred along with Gautam Gambhir. He played an important knock and was unbeaten when India declared on 613/7. VVS has been one of the most successful batters when it comes to bats against Australia. He smacked 21 fours in his 200 run 

innings. 

1. 281 vs Australia in Kolkata in 2001

vs Australia in Kolkata in 2001

The world and cricketing fraternity will never forget this innings at the iconic Eden Gardens. Australians enforced the follow-on after a comfortable lead of 274 runs. India were struggling at 115/3. He paired up now India’s head coach Rahul Dravid and put up 376 runs and the Men in Blue scored 600 runs.

He played a knock of 281 runs when India were struggling against the best Australian side. He and Dravid did not give away their wicket and batted the whole 4th day and Harbhajan Singh created history in Kolkata as he became the first Indian to pick a hattrick in Test match cricket and India won the match.
